[PROBLEMS] An adhesive for temporarily bonding glass substrates during drilling of glass substrates for hard disks, and having sufficient adhesive strength that does not peel off even when impacted during drilling, and without adhesive residue after drilling. Provided is an adhesive for temporary bonding that is compatible with releasability that can be easily peeled in heated water. An adhesive for temporarily adhering glass substrates at the time of drilling a glass substrate for a hard disk, comprising at least a (meth) acrylate compound, a photopolymerization initiator, and a gas generating agent. 60% by weight or more of the (meth) acrylate compound has an aromatic and / or alicyclic structure in the skeleton, and 5 parts by weight of the gas generating agent with respect to 100 parts by weight of the (meth) acrylate compound. The adhesive for temporary adhesion containing above. [Selection figure] None |
